Webb26 maj 2024 · This guidance is for operators with the following permits: SR2010 No 4: mobile plant for landspreading (land treatment resulting in benefit to agriculture or … WebbThe impact of landspreading organic byproduct (OB) on the quality of groundwater (GW) and soil underlying short rotation coppiced willow plantations was assessed. Organic byproduct, namely biosolid (BS) and distillery effluent (DE), was spread on six plots (each with a plot area of 0.059 ha) at OB treatment-rates of 100%, 50% and 0%. method apc https://patricksim.net

WebbThe nutrient loadings from landspreading is generally less than that from grazing animals (15-35%, depending on the duration animals are housed, of the total organic loading arises as slurry that is mechanically landspread).
